GeForce RTX 4060 Ti

The GeForce RTX 4060 Ti is manufactured by NVIDIA. It was released in May 18 2023. It features the Ada Lovelace architecture. The core clock ranges from 2310 MHz to 2535 MHz. It has 4352 shading units. The thermal design power (TDP) is 160W. Manufactured using 5 nm process technology. It features 34 dedicated ray tracing cores for enhanced lighting effects. G3D Mark benchmark score: 22,651 points. Launch price was $399.

Intel

HD Graphics 6000

The HD Graphics 6000 is manufactured by Intel. It was released in September 5 2014. It features the Generation 8.0 architecture. The core clock ranges from 300 MHz to 950 MHz. It has 384 shading units. The thermal design power (TDP) is 15W. Manufactured using 14 nm process technology. G3D Mark benchmark score: 873 points.

Graphics Performance

In G3D Mark, the GeForce RTX 4060 Ti scores 22,651 versus the HD Graphics 6000's 873 β€” the GeForce RTX 4060 Ti leads by 2494.6%. The GeForce RTX 4060 Ti is built on Ada Lovelace while the HD Graphics 6000 uses Generation 8.0, both on 5 nm vs 14 nm. Shader units: 4,352 (GeForce RTX 4060 Ti) vs 384 (HD Graphics 6000). Raw compute: 22.06 TFLOPS (GeForce RTX 4060 Ti) vs 0.7296 TFLOPS (HD Graphics 6000). Boost clocks: 2535 MHz vs 950 MHz.
